Dissolved oxygen question w/hint

A ground water sample , at 25 degrees C, has Eh= 1.0 and pH=6.80. Assuming the system is at equilibrium, calculate the amount of dissolved oxygen (ppm) in the groundwater sample Hint: [O2-aq]/[O2-g]=0.0012589

Nernst equation problem.

71) What is the redox potential of an acid mine water sample which has Fe3+ = 7 x E-03 M and Fe2+ = 4 x E-04 M given that E0 for the Fe3+/Fe2+ couple is 0.77v. Hint: Use Nernst equation

Acid rain question

How many metric tons of 5%-S coal would be needed to yield the H2SO4 required to produce a 2.0-cm rainfall of pH 2.00 over an area of 100 square kilometers? Hint: Calculate vol rain, mol H+, mass of S, mass of coal
